Read moreWhat is state management meaning?
State management refers to the management of the state of one or more user interface controls such as text fields, OK buttons, radio buttons, etc. in a graphical user interface. … As applications grow, this can end up becoming one of the most complex problems in user interface development.
Read moreHow do you manage states in React?
Local state is perhaps the easiest kind of state to manage in React, considering there are so many tools built into the core React library for managing it. useState is the first tool you should reach for to manage state in your components . It can take accept any valid data value, including primitive and object values.

Read moreWhich is the best state management library for React?
Nowadays, Redux Toolkit is the go-to way to use Redux. It simplifies the store setup, reduces the required boilerplate, and follows the best practices by default. Read moreWhat is state management in Angular?
NgRx is a framework developed and maintained by the official Angular team. NgRx stands for Angular Reactive Extensions. In short, it is a state management system based on the Redux pattern . This will help us to manage the application state in a bigger angular application.
